Three dimensional geometry

Introduction to three dimensional geometry: Three dimensional shapes have 3 dimensions - length height and depth .They are of solid shapes and have faces , vertex (vertices's) and edges . Face or plane is a flat surface , vertex is the corner of a solid shape.The meeting lines of the faces of a 3 dimensional shape meet is called the edge.
